I do not want to go college anymore because of my social anxiety/staring problems. what else can i do?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Social anxiety: It is difficult to answer a question such as yours because of the immense amount of information that i would need as to whether you've been in treatment and what type of treatment you've had. I also don't know what you mean by staring episodes. Please make sure that you have had maximum medical and psychiatric evaluations and treatment as well as cognitive therapy to deal with your social anxiety.If you are too disabled to attend school then you have the option of doing classes through an internet university while you work on your social anxiety disorder in therapy and with a psychiatrist to medicate you.
